U of L baseball wins fourth game in a row

By: Hannah Walker–

The No. 6 Louisville Cardinal’s baseball team won against the Notre Dame Fighting Irish on March 26. They played at the Frank Eck Baseball Stadium and won with a final score of 7-4. This is the fourth baseball game they have won in a row.

U of L junior Michael Kirian was the starting pitcher. He was fortunate enough to face 23 batters, make three strikeouts and have five groundouts during the first four innings pitched.

However, Louisville had a slow start to the game. Notre Dame scored a point during the bottom of the first inning, and the Cardinals didn’t score during the first three innings.
